6.1% of Smiths, AL residents had an income below the poverty level in 2022, which was 164.3% less than the poverty level of 16.2% across the entire state of Alabama. Taking into account residents not living in families, 14.2% of high school graduates and 40.6% of non high school graduates live in poverty. The poverty rate was 12.2% among disabled males and 17.2% among disabled females. The renting rate among poor residents was 37.0%. For comparison, it was 14.9% among residents with income above the poverty level.
